Title: Sun runners hat Post by mastertangler on Aug 22nd, 2014 at 5:12pm
I have mentioned this article of gear before but its worth mentioning again. I'm a big fan of this hat for a number of reasons. First off its not made from a thick material. You don't overheat while your wearing it.
And being from Florida I have looked at just about every hat made that has a cape. Most are poorly designed are heavy, hot and dorky looking. The sun runner hat is a distinct exception. It quickly fastens via a couple of snaps to the front brim. The cape is easily removed and presto you have an ordinary ball cap. Now comes the part which may catch your attention........your on a portage trail and the biting flies are aggressive or the skeets keep finding the back of your neck. Pull the super lightweight cape out of your front pocket and bingo 2 snaps and your in business. Hide those ears and you will reduce flies by at least 75%. Don't believe me? Try it sometime. I think those white ears act just like neon signs...."free food, stop in for a bite". Cover those ears and your fly problems will diminish substantially. One tiny tip......the cape is very lightweight so I put a patch (Quetico wilderness fisherman) in the lower center rear to give it a little bit of weight to help keep it down.
